Port Isabel High School (PIHS) is a 4A public high school located in Port Isabel, Texas, United States. It is the sole high school in the Point Isabel Independent School District. For the 2021-2022 school year, the school was given a "B" by the Texas Education Agency. [2] As of 2019, the school is no longer a part of the Blended Learning system following the arrival of new superintendent Theresa Alarcon and principal Imelda Munivez.
